The nation’s homeland security chief defended her agency’s $46.5 billion budget request to continue building a wall across the southern border amid questions from Republicans skeptical about the cost.
The hearing, held May 20 by the Senate Homeland Security and Governmental Affairs Committee, was scheduled to discuss Department of Homeland Security (DHS) Secretary Kristi Noem’s budget request for the upcoming fiscal year.
